Interesting image. It would be easier to look at here if you made it a little smaller, say 1024 or 800 pixels wide. I have to scroll to see the whole thing.

If you are a piano player it might be better to actually be pressing keys rather than laying your fingers onto them.
A little more depth of field would really help....the big area at the left seems like a lot of negative space which may not be so negative if it were in better focus? The fingers are also pretty far up the keys, not generally a normal way to play.

This is nice! I agree that a deeper DOF would improve but I wouldn't go too deep because you might loose the warm softness that makes this image very appealing to me.

As for how you could easily set this up. Use a tripod and just pre-focus on something like an stuffed toy setting where your hand would be. Use this toy to take a few shots to dial in your desired DOF and exposure then set the camera to a 10 second delay to give yourself time to get into place. Might take a couple of test snaps but it's very easy to do.
